Market Snapshot: Vegan Cosmetics Market Growth and Trajectory
The vegan cosmetics market grew from USD 18.20 billion in 2024 to USD 19.41 billion in 2025 and is projected to achieve USD 30.74 billion by 2032, registering a CAGR of 6.76%. This upward momentum is largely fueled by increasing consumer preference for cruelty-free, sustainable, and ethically produced beauty solutions. Brands and suppliers are actively reassessing value propositions to align with evolving sustainability priorities, ingredient expectations, and the global demand for responsible beauty products. Distinctive regional patterns and regulatory settings also play significant roles in shaping supply decisions and product pipeline development.

Tariff Impact: Navigating Regulatory Headwinds
Recent US tariffs on imported vegan cosmetics and ingredients have elevated supply chain costs and operational complexity for manufacturers and suppliers in the sector. To address these challenges, businesses are adopting regional sourcing solutions, revising supplier terms, and leveraging digital procurement platforms to bolster agility. Growth in nearshoring and partnerships with local agricultural producers are enhancing supply chain security and supporting risk mitigation efforts. Over time, these regulatory dynamics are driving organizations to reexamine international expansion plans and diversify sourcing strategies in line with evolving market risks.
